Story summary
- U.S. President Donald Trump is intensifying pressure on Cuba.
- The United States has cut off Venezuelan oil exports to Cuba, increasing reliance on charcoal for cooking and worsening power blackouts.
- Trump has stated that Cuba will "fail" soon and has threatened tariffs on countries that engage in trade with the island.
- The moves raise questions about the survival of Cuba's communist government amid these challenges.
